Opinion

DAVIDSON, Commissioner.

Upon his plea of guilty before the court of the offense of burglary, appellant was convicted and assessed punishment at five years in the penitentiary.

The record before us contains neither a statement of facts nor bills of exception. Nothing is presented for review.

The judgment is affirmed.

Opinion approved by the Court.
